Homework Statement
Assuming a Salpeter IMF with upper and lower mass limits of 0.1 and 20 M⊙ respectively, calculate:
(i) the mass point at which half the mass formed in a stellar cluster lies in more massive systems and half in less massive systems.
ii) the mass point at which half the luminosity of the star cluster lies in more massive systems and half in less massive systems.
Homework Equations
to find number of stars in the range x and y: fN = ∫xy M -7/3 dM / ∫0.120 M -7/3 dM
to find mass occupied by the starts in the range x and y: fM = ∫xy M -7/3 dM / ∫0.120 M -7/3 dM
The Attempt at a Solution
Question(i) :
using the second equation,
fM = ∫xy M -7/3 dM / ∫0.120 M -7/3 dM
1/2 = ∫x20 M -7/3 dM / ∫0.120 M -7/3 dM
solving for x and we get,
x = 0.5 M⊙
